如何流畅地过渡到动画状态的开头?

时间:2014-10-03 07:10:59

标签: c# unity3d unity3d-editor

我有一个游戏对象(正文),其中包含一些子对象(一条腿和一条胳膊)。正文游戏对象上有一个动画构件。

好吧,让我说我创造了一个空闲动画状态,在这个状态下,角色只能用手停下来。然后我创建另一个动画状态,角色将手抬到头顶。现在,我通过mecanim动画师的过渡来连接这两个动画状态。

我开始游戏,角色正在播放空闲动画。好。我触发了向动画状态的过渡,在那里他将手举过头顶。他流利地把手举过头顶。好。正是我想要它的方式。

好的,现在让我们说怠速动画状态不存在,我只有举起手的动画状态。我在任何州的mecanim进行转换--->举起手。现在我运行游戏并触发转换。这个角色的手不是流畅地移动他的手,而是简单地“快速”捕捉到抬起的位置。 (换句话说,进入提升手动画状态的开头)我需要用手过渡,就像我描述的第一种情况一样。

那么我怎样才能达到效果,当我触发动画时,无论当前处于什么位置,它都能流利地过渡到提升的手状态?

0 个答案:

没有答案